Antisemitism Awareness Act of 2025

The bill emphasizes that discrimination against Jews can violate the Civil Rights Act and stresses the importance of combating antisemitism. It uses the International Holocaust Remembrance Alliance's (IHRA) definition of antisemitism to guide efforts in identifying and addressing antisemitic behavior. The Department of Education will consider this definition in assessing whether discrimination based on Jewish ancestry or ethnic characteristics is motivated by antisemitic intent. The bill does not expand the Secretary of Education's authority or infringe upon any rights protected by existing laws or the First Amendment.
